=Angle E and F are co-interior angles which means that they add up to 180 degrees.

=E+F = 180 degrees

=Now as EG and FG are angle bisectors of E and F respectively, it divides E and F into 2 equal parts.

=E/2+F/2 = 180/2

=E/2+F/2 = 90 degrees.

=Now, consider the triangle EGF.

=The angles in the triangle EGF - E/2, F/2, G.

= According to the angle sum property of triangles - E/2+F/2+G=180 degrees.

= As we know E/2+F/2 = 90 degrees, substitute it here.

= 90+G=180

= G=180-90

= G=90 degrees.

------------ Hence EGF=90 degrees (Angle G is Angle EGF) --------------------------
